commit: a8519c37ecf110fcef908aaf1d10649fd1f4f192 Author: Andreas Sturmlechner <asturm <AT> gentoo <DOT> org> AuthorDate: Wed Jun 11 20:02:21 2025 +0000 Commit: Andreas Sturmlechner <asturm <AT> gentoo <DOT> org> CommitDate: Wed Jun 11 20:04:15 2025 +0000 URL: https://gitweb.gentoo.org/proj/kde.git/commit/?id=a8519c37
kde-plasma/plasma-login-sessions: Ensure expected WM is installed See also: https://mail.kde.org/pipermail/distributions/2025-May/001593.html Signed-off-by: Andreas Sturmlechner <asturm <AT> gentoo.org> kde-plasma/plasma-login-sessions/plasma-login-sessions-6.3.91.ebuild | 5 ++++- .../plasma-login-sessions/plasma-login-sessions-6.4.49.9999.ebuild | 5 ++++- kde-plasma/plasma-login-sessions/plasma-login-sessions-9999.ebuild | 5 ++++- 3 files changed, 12 insertions(+), 3 deletions(-) diff --git a/kde-plasma/plasma-login-sessions/plasma-login-sessions-6.3.91.ebuild b/kde-plasma/plasma-login-sessions/plasma-login-sessions-6.3.91.ebuild index dedd10ee71..85d0781305 100644 --- a/kde-plasma/plasma-login-sessions/plasma-login-sessions-6.3.91.ebuild +++ b/kde-plasma/plasma-login-sessions/plasma-login-sessions-6.3.91.ebuild @@ -17,7 +17,10 @@ IUSE="+wayland X" REQUIRED_USE="|| ( wayland X )" -RDEPEND="!<kde-plasma/plasma-workspace-6.2.1" +RDEPEND="!<kde-plasma/plasma-workspace-6.2.1 + wayland? ( kde-plasma/kwin:6 ) + X? ( kde-plasma/kwin-x11:6 ) +" ecm-common_inject_heredoc() { cat >> CMakeLists.txt <<- _EOF_ || die diff --git a/kde-plasma/plasma-login-sessions/plasma-login-sessions-6.4.49.9999.ebuild b/kde-plasma/plasma-login-sessions/plasma-login-sessions-6.4.49.9999.ebuild index b162d6242f..303b489940 100644 --- a/kde-plasma/plasma-login-sessions/plasma-login-sessions-6.4.49.9999.ebuild +++ b/kde-plasma/plasma-login-sessions/plasma-login-sessions-6.4.49.9999.ebuild @@ -17,7 +17,10 @@ IUSE="+wayland X" REQUIRED_USE="|| ( wayland X )" -RDEPEND="!<kde-plasma/plasma-workspace-6.2.1" +RDEPEND="!<kde-plasma/plasma-workspace-6.2.1 + wayland? ( kde-plasma/kwin:6 ) + X? ( kde-plasma/kwin-x11:6 ) +" ecm-common_inject_heredoc() { cat >> CMakeLists.txt <<- _EOF_ || die diff --git a/kde-plasma/plasma-login-sessions/plasma-login-sessions-9999.ebuild b/kde-plasma/plasma-login-sessions/plasma-login-sessions-9999.ebuild index b162d6242f..303b489940 100644 --- a/kde-plasma/plasma-login-sessions/plasma-login-sessions-9999.ebuild +++ b/kde-plasma/plasma-login-sessions/plasma-login-sessions-9999.ebuild @@ -17,7 +17,10 @@ IUSE="+wayland X" REQUIRED_USE="|| ( wayland X )" -RDEPEND="!<kde-plasma/plasma-workspace-6.2.1" +RDEPEND="!<kde-plasma/plasma-workspace-6.2.1 + wayland? ( kde-plasma/kwin:6 ) + X? ( kde-plasma/kwin-x11:6 ) +" ecm-common_inject_heredoc() { cat >> CMakeLists.txt <<- _EOF_ || die
